PONCHATOULA, La. (WGNO) — A Ponchatoula man accused of setting fire to a mobile home with three people inside has been arrested.
According to the Louisiana Office of State Fire Marshal, crews responded to a report of a fire at a mobile home in the 15000 block of East Hoffman Road on March 5.
Three people inside the mobile home reportedly escaped safely.
During the investigation, SFM officials said they determined that the fire started at the home’s exterior and was “intentionally set.”
SFM investigators said they later identified 42-year-old Joshua John Lucas as a suspect. He was arrested in June and faces charges of aggravated arson and violation of a protective order.
